Understanding the Jack and Jill Advantage

The modern version we call “Jack and Jill baths” became popular in the 1970s. The name comes from the nursery rhyme characters Jack and Jill, reflecting the idea of sharing and the age of its most commonly used residents: youth-aged siblings. For Fairfax County homeowners, these bathrooms offer significant benefits including cost-effectiveness in both construction and maintenance, plus enhanced accessibility with direct access from two bedrooms.

However, successful Jack and Jill designs require careful planning. Privacy concerns and potential scheduling conflicts can become issues without proper design considerations. The key lies in thoughtful renovation that addresses these challenges while maximizing functionality.

Smart Design Solutions for Shared Spaces

Modern Jack and Jill bathroom renovations focus on creating zones that allow multiple users without conflicts. One of the most common modern Jack and Jill bathroom ideas includes incorporating separate sinks or vanity areas. This ensures that both parties can use the space simultaneously without stepping on each other’s toes.

If space allows, divide the bathroom into zones. For instance, a wet zone for the shower and tub and a dry zone for the vanities. This separation allows multiple people to use the bathroom simultaneously without disruption. This zoning approach has become increasingly popular among Fairfax County families renovating their homes.

Privacy remains paramount in these shared spaces. Adding a separate shower and toilet area can allow for the more private area of the bathroom to be behind a door with access to the sink or storage still accessible. Another important feature is adding locks on the bathroom doors to prevent any unwanted interruption.

Storage and Organization Essentials

Shared bathrooms require thoughtful storage solutions. It’s important to include plenty of storage space as it will be used by multiple people. This can help keep everything organized and in the right place. Creating custom storage solutions such as adding in-set medicine cabinets, deep vanity drawers, or built-in shelving solutions can also help elevate the space.

For families with teenagers, adequate counter space becomes crucial. Teens need counter space to get ready, and pedestal sinks don’t provide a place for bathroom storage which creates a very cluttered sink area. Modern vanity designs with ample storage help address these practical needs.

Material Selection and Durability

Given the increased usage in shared bathrooms, material selection becomes critical. Since Jack and Jill bathrooms are likely to see more wear and tear due to shared usage, invest in high-quality, durable fixtures. Easy-to-clean surfaces, such as quartz for countertops or ceramic and porcelain for tiles, can be ideal choices.

Safety considerations are equally important. Non-slip flooring, especially around wet areas, can prevent accidents. Also, think about installing grip bars in the shower or tub area.

Planning Your Renovation

Successful Jack and Jill bathroom renovations require careful consideration of your family’s specific needs. When designing a Jack and Jill bathroom it’s important to keep the users in mind. If younger siblings are going to be sharing the bathroom, some of the best design qualities will come from giving each kid a sense of their own space. You can draw inspiration from each child’s bedroom to help with this.

Think about the long-term use of the bathroom. Consider how your family’s needs might change over time, from young children to teenagers to eventual resale considerations.

Budget planning should account for the complexity of shared bathroom systems. Always keep your budget in mind. While it’s tempting to splurge on high-end finishes, determine where it’s best to invest and where you can save without compromising on quality.
